If you’re going to sell virtual products, you’ve got to market virtual products. I get a LOT of emails from various marketing groups (I have IMs set to go to emails). Most of those messages are about new products, and they get deleted immediately, because the SUBJECT LINE tells me nothing about the new product. Most inworld marketers waste the title or subject line by using it to say “New! At Mystore!” Or they say “Brand Name at Big Shopping Event” or even goofy messages like “Check notecard for the new stuff! Kiss-kiss!” What??? I have to go inworld to…

Whatever happened to virtual world Second Life after the flurry of hype and influx of brands in 2005 and 2006? You dont hear much about it nowadays. Actually, Second Life never went away; it was the media and brands that once flocked to it who melted away. The worlds existing community of around 1m users carried on with their virtual lives much as they had before. via Virtual world Second Life to be reincarnated, with Oculus Rift | Technology | theguardian.com.
